Animoca Brands, a leading name in the digital entertainment, gamification, and blockchain areas, recently issued a scam alert regarding a malicious website that imitates Animoca Brands. The malicious website is located at https://animocabrands.com.hk, and the company has already cleared that they have no connection with this domain. 

For the time being, users are strictly advised not to visit the malicious website, as it could be a threat to their security and privacy. As for the official corporate websites of Animoca Brands, they are located at https://www.animocabrands.com for the main operations of the company. For the operations of its strategic subsidiary in Japan, the website is located at https://www.animocabrands.co.jp

The company laid emphasis on the fact that they do not conduct any sort of business from any other variations of its domain name, involving .biz, .io, .org, .net, .cn, and so on. All users who encounter any other domain that claims to be Animoca Brands must note that there are chances they might be the target of fraud. 

In that case, the users should immediately let the company know at report@animocabrands.com. As disclosed, Animoca Brands has the right to take the required actions reserved against the users of fraudulent domains for impersonation, copyright infringement, fraud, and misrepresentation, and against individuals and organizations that allow the perpetuation of such fraudulent activity.
